RESEARCH #prj • 11/22/2024 interplay-research-studio research Open Project ↗ Initial observations: - Website for an academic research studio at Cornell University - Focus on exploring interactions between people and things - Contains research values and philosophy - Features interactive canvas animation - Combines academic content with creative visual elements Type matches: RESEARCH: Strong match: Academic institution, research focus, theoretical framework Clear research values and methodology approach Academic affiliation and leadership INTERACTIVE: Partial match: Interactive canvas animation User-driven visual elements Dynamic content response ART: Moderate match: Creative visual elements Aesthetic consideration in design Playful interactive elements ACTIVISM: Weak match: Mentions justice but not primary focus Not focused on social change TOOL: Weak match: No practical utility function Not solving specific problems Classification: RESEARCH Visual Impact Analysis: Design Elements Rating: 7/10 Minimalist aesthetic with focus on typography and interactive elements Clean, academic-oriented layout Notable interactive canvas element that creates visual interest Key Visual Features: 1 Analysis Type Initial observations: - Website for an academic research studio at Cornell University - Focus on exploring interactions between people and things - Contains research values and philosophy - Features interactive canvas animation - Combines academic content with creative visual elements Type matches: RESEARCH: Strong match: Academic institution, research focus, theoretical framework Clear research values and methodology approach Academic affiliation and leadership INTERACTIVE: Partial match: Interactive canvas animation User-driven visual elements Dynamic content response ART: Moderate match: Creative visual elements Aesthetic consideration in design Playful interactive elements ACTIVISM: Weak match: Mentions justice but not primary focus Not focused on social change TOOL: Weak match: No practical utility function Not solving specific problems Classification: RESEARCH. While the site includes interactive and artistic elements, its primary purpose is clearly academic research. The content explicitly identifies it as a research studio within Cornell University's Information Science department, with defined research values and theoretical approaches. The creative elements serve to enhance the presentation of the research focus rather than being the primary purpose. The studio's mission to explore "playful back and forth between people and things" is framed as a research endeavor, and the site's content emphasizes academic investigation over other potential classifications. Complexity Technical Complexity Analysis: Core Technologies: Vanilla JavaScript HTML5 Canvas (dual canvas implementation) DOM Manipulation RequestAnimationFrame Event Handling Complexity Ratings (1-5 scale): Algorithm Complexity: 4/5 Interactive Features: 4/5 Animation Sophistication: 4.5/5 Code Organization: 3/5 Performance Optimization: 3.5/5 Key Technical Features: Dual canvas system (rough and trace canvases) Spring physics simulation Mouse tracking with smoothing Dynamic point system with wandering behavior Responsive canvas sizing Alpha-based trace rendering Notable Implementation Details: Spring physics with damping and targeting Smooth mouse movement interpolation Dynamic opacity and line width calculations Scroll position compensation Canvas clearing functionality Overall Technical Complexity Score: 4/5 The project demonstrates advanced animation and physics implementations while maintaining reasonable performance through optimization techniques. Primary Technical Challenges: Managing spring physics calculations Coordinating dual canvas systems Handling smooth animations with proper timing Implementing responsive behavior Impact Visual Impact Analysis: Design Elements Rating: 7/10 Minimalist aesthetic with focus on typography and interactive elements Clean, academic-oriented layout Notable interactive canvas element that creates visual interest Key Visual Features: Interactive Drawing Element Dynamic canvas implementation Responsive to user movement Creates organic, flowing lines Adds playful, artistic dimension Typography Clear hierarchical structure Academic/professional presentation Emphasis on readability Layout Simple, content-focused structure Good use of white space Clear visual hierarchy Strengths: Interactive elements align well with the "playful" research studio concept Balance between professional presentation and creative elements Engaging user interaction through canvas drawing Areas for Enhancement: Could benefit from more visual hierarchy in content sections Limited use of color might be expanded Additional visual elements could support the content messaging Overall Visual Impact: 8/10 The design successfully combines academic professionalism with interactive creativity, creating an engaging user experience that reflects the studio's focus on play and interaction. Technical Details Framework: Custom Stack Latest Deployment: 2/4/2025 Status: READY